Introduced from Asia, Iris domestica escaped from cultivation and apparently naturalized fairly quickly since Augustin Gattinger, a Tennessee botanist from the 19th century, believed it to be a native species. No, this lily doesn't produce blackberries—but its seed pods certainly resemble them! Blackberry lilies are generally trouble-free plants. However, the common iris borer can infect and even kill plants. The pest is insidious and may leave no signs at first except an entry hole at the base of the plant. If your plant looks wilted or discolored, look for this hole. The flowers can be confused with those of Lilium, though I. domestica has three distinct stamens, while Lillium have six.
